Overview

Learn how to build a wall by learning framing, plumbing and electrical in this three-part class.

A three-part series of hands-on building classes that investigates behind walls; basic framing techniques, plumbing and electrical will be covered.

The classes are ambitious and will cover a lot of information; the goal is to provide participants with an overview of the systems in your house. Basic tool use or handiness is helpful and students can participate at a level that feels good to them.

This series covers the following:

Week 1 (June 13, 3-6pm): Build ($65.87 a la carte | register here)

  • Build a simple 4’ x 8’ wall

  • Run pex (plastic plumbing lines) and hook up a spigot

  • Run electric and hook up an outlet

  • Install drywall

Week 2 (June 20, 3-6pm): Renovate ($65.87 a la carte | register here)

  • “Renovate” the “finished” wall from last week to install a window

  • Re-run the electric and install a junction box

  • Re-pex

Week 3 (June 27, 3-6pm): Patch ($65.87 a la carte | register here)

  • Finish anything we ran out of time with on weeks 1 and 2. Q and A

  • Patch drywall (screw holes, hammer holes, saw holes)
